From the minds of three USA Today bestselling authors comes a dark college bully romance not for the faint of heart.
Abel Hartford reigns at Malum Kings College.
They awarded me a full scholarship to the most prestigious collegiate academy on the East Coast. The thing is, I never applied.
Despite that, I've never been one to let an opportunity pass, so I accept the anonymous generosity.
Abel is not happy about my decision.
We were close once, when our parents were married, but he's completely changed, and not for the better. Now I have to see him every single day, whether I want to or not. He won't let a moment pass without reminding me that I do not belong in his world.
Pranks and gossip distract me from all I've ever wanted: an education to rise above. If it wasn't for Blake and Kailey, I'd tuck my tail and leave Malum.
Abel would win.
I'm glad I'm staying. As the year goes by, Abel's cruelty hardens me. It teaches me lessons I should've learned years ago.
Lessons I won't need to learn twice.
If Abel thinks he can banish me from his so-called court, he'd better think again. I have just as much right to be here as he does. Perhaps it's time for a queen to overthrow the king.
Due to intense subject matter, Malum Kings College isn't intended for readers under 17. Formerly Titled The Bully's Pawn
